A telematics vehicle tracking system utilizes GPS technology to track the location of vehicles in real-time. The system collects data on vehicle speed, location, idling time, and other important metrics, which can then be accessed through a user-friendly interface. This data can provide invaluable insights into the efficiency of a company’s fleet operations, allowing businesses to identify areas for improvement and make informed decisions to streamline their operations.
One of the key benefits of a telematics vehicle tracking system is the ability to optimize routes. By analyzing the data collected by the system, businesses can identify the most efficient routes for their vehicles, helping to reduce fuel consumption and minimize travel time. This not only saves businesses money but also helps to reduce their carbon footprint, making them more environmentally-friendly.
In addition to route optimization, a telematics vehicle tracking system also allows businesses to monitor driver behavior. The system can track metrics such as speeding, harsh braking, and idling, providing businesses with insights into how safely their drivers are operating their vehicles. By identifying potentially risky driving behavior, businesses can implement training programs to improve driver safety and reduce the risk of accidents on the road.
Furthermore, a telematics vehicle tracking system can enhance the security of a company’s fleet. In the event that a vehicle is stolen, the system can provide real-time tracking data to help law enforcement locate and recover the vehicle quickly. This can help to minimize losses for businesses and improve the chances of recovering the stolen vehicle intact.
Another important feature of a telematics vehicle tracking system is the ability to monitor vehicle maintenance. The system can track metrics such as engine diagnostics, fuel efficiency, and tire pressure, alerting businesses to potential issues before they become serious problems. By staying on top of vehicle maintenance, businesses can reduce downtime and prolong the lifespan of their vehicles, saving money in the long run.
